THREE 19TH-CENTURY POCKET TELESCOPES
comprising 1¼in. three-draw by Dollond, in wood and brass, and a 1½in. four-draw signed and inscribed Brooks, Floodgate Street, London from Dollonds and a 1½in. two-draw signed Troughton & Simms, London with tapering leather covered main tube; together with a three-draw Dolland telescope.
(4)
